Hi Everyone,

I want to publish blog on my website but don't want to cache until i complete that one.

Until i complete i need users can read that post. Only the main thing i don't want cached by Google.

Any code is their to do this ?
Will robot.txt can use here ? If yes, how ?
Any other way ?

  • robots.txt would be the easiest way to go, although you could use .htaccess, as well.

    Most people do not realize, however, that a 'noindex, nofollow' is only a SUGGESTION to the search engines. They will usually honor the request, although there are times when they do not, for some reason. No one really knows why that is.

    The technically CORRECT way to do it is by using the .htaccess file. That would DEFINITELY work to suppress the indexing, but it's also much harder (and more dangerous) for most people to use. If you do not know how to use the .htaccess file, do not mess with it. You can cause some serious problems if you go in there and play around indiscriminately.

    If you are using WordPress, there are plugins that will edit the robots.txt file for you, and are much easier to use if you're not comfortable working with the file directly.

  • The easiest way is with this plugin: http://wordpress.org/extend/plugins/...-and-nofollow/

    Whenever you are publishing a post, you will see a little box on the right-hand side toward the bottom. Just click the proper option, then publish the post. Remember, though, that when you DO want it to be indexed in Google, you'll need to go in manually to change that setting for each post and re-ping it.
